什么是编程格式不对的表格
-
编程格式不对的表格是指在编写代码时,所创建的表格格式不符合特定的要求或规范。这种表格可能会导致数据处理错误、显示异常或者无法正常运行。
编程格式不对的表格可能存在以下几个方面的问题:
-
表格结构错误:表格的行列数目不符合要求,或者表头与数据行不匹配,这会导致数据无法正确地被读取或处理。
-
数据类型错误:表格中的某些单元格的数据类型与代码要求的类型不一致,比如将数字类型的数据存储为字符串类型,或者将日期类型的数据存储为文本类型。这会导致数据处理错误或者无法正确地进行计算。
-
数据缺失或重复:表格中存在数据缺失或者重复的情况,这会导致代码在处理数据时出现异常,或者结果不准确。
-
格式错误:表格的格式不符合代码的要求,比如表格中包含了不允许的特殊字符、空格或者换行符。这会导致代码无法正确地读取或者解析表格数据。
为了避免编程格式不对的表格,我们应该在编写代码时遵循特定的规范和要求,确保表格的结构、数据类型和格式符合代码的要求。同时,在处理表格数据之前,我们也应该进行必要的数据清洗和验证,以确保数据的完整性和准确性。
1年前 -
-
编程格式不对的表格是指在编程过程中创建的表格,其格式存在错误或不符合特定的编程要求。下面是关于编程格式不对的表格的一些常见问题和解决方法:
-
缺少必要的表头:一个良好的表格应该包含清晰的表头,以便读者能够理解表格中所包含的数据。如果表格缺少表头,读者将很难理解表格的含义和结构。解决方法是确保每个表格都有明确的表头,并使用适当的格式标记表头。
-
单元格合并错误:在表格中,有时需要将多个单元格合并为一个单元格,以展示更复杂的数据结构。然而,如果合并单元格的方式不正确,可能会导致数据无法正确显示或解析。解决方法是确保合并单元格的方式正确,并且合并的单元格不会导致数据丢失或混淆。
-
数据类型不匹配:在表格中,不同的列可能包含不同类型的数据,如文本、数字或日期。如果数据类型不匹配,可能会导致数据无法正确计算或比较。解决方法是确保每列的数据类型正确,并在需要时进行适当的数据转换。
-
格式错误:表格中的数据应该按照一定的格式进行排列和展示,以便读者能够快速理解和使用这些数据。如果数据的格式不正确,可能会导致读者难以理解或解析数据。解决方法是确保表格中的数据按照一致的格式进行排列,并使用适当的格式标记数据,如日期格式、货币格式等。
-
缺少数据验证:为了确保表格中的数据的准确性和完整性,应该进行数据验证。如果表格缺少数据验证,可能会导致数据不准确或不完整。解决方法是为表格中的数据添加必要的验证规则,并确保输入的数据符合这些规则。
总之,编程格式不对的表格会给读者带来困惑,降低数据的可读性和可用性。为了创建良好的表格,应该遵循正确的格式和规范,并进行必要的数据验证和格式检查。
1年前 -
-
编程格式不对的表格指的是在进行数据处理和操作时,表格的格式不符合编程的要求。这种情况通常出现在使用编程语言进行数据处理和分析的过程中,例如使用Python、R、SQL等编程语言对表格数据进行操作时。
编程格式不对的表格可能包括以下几个方面的问题:
-
表格结构不规范:表格的行列不对应、缺少表头或者表头命名不规范等问题。这会导致在编程中难以准确地引用和处理表格中的数据。
-
数据类型不匹配:表格中的数据类型与编程语言要求的数据类型不匹配。例如,在进行数值计算时,表格中的某些列应该是数值型数据,但实际上被存储为文本型数据。这会导致在编程过程中无法进行准确的计算和分析。
-
缺失值处理:表格中存在缺失值(missing values)或者空值(null values),但没有进行合理的处理。编程中需要对缺失值进行处理,例如填充、删除或者插值。如果没有正确处理缺失值,会导致后续的数据分析和建模过程产生错误或者偏差。
-
数据不一致:表格中的数据不一致,例如同一列中的数据格式不同、单位不统一、数据标准不一致等问题。这会导致在编程过程中难以进行数据的统一处理和分析。
为了解决编程格式不对的表格问题,可以采取以下几个步骤:
-
检查表格结构:检查表格的行列是否对应,是否有缺失的表头,以及表头命名是否规范。可以通过打印表格的前几行和列的名称来进行检查。
-
校正数据类型:根据数据的实际类型,对表格中的数据类型进行校正。例如,将文本型数据转换为数值型数据,将日期型数据转换为日期格式等。
-
处理缺失值:根据数据的缺失情况,选择合适的方法进行处理。可以使用插值法、填充法或者删除法来处理缺失值,以保证后续的分析和建模的准确性。
-
数据清洗和一致性处理:对于数据不一致的问题,可以使用字符串处理函数、正则表达式等方法进行数据清洗和一致性处理。例如,对于单位不统一的数据,可以进行单位转换;对于格式不同的数据,可以使用字符串处理函数进行格式统一。
总之,编程格式不对的表格会对数据处理和分析过程产生一定的影响,但通过适当的数据处理和格式调整,可以解决这些问题,并保证后续的数据分析和建模的准确性。
1年前 -